Average vehicle speed mode
This mode displays the average vehicle
speed by calculating the distance and the
time traveled since connecting the battery
or resetting the data.
Average vehicle speed will be calculated
and displayed every 10 seconds.
To clear the data being displayed, press the
INFO switch for more than 1.5 seconds.
After pressing the INFO switch, - - - km/h
(- - - mph) will be d isplayed for about 1
minute before the vehicle speed is
recalculated and displayed.

Page 194 of 624

WA R N I N G
Do not drive the vehicle with the EPB
applied:
If the vehicle is driven with the parking
brake applied, the brake parts may
generate heat and the brake system may
not operate, leading to an accident.
Before driving, release the EPB and verify
that the brake system warning light is
turned off.
NOTE
The EPB cannot be applied or released
while the vehicle battery is dead.
An operation sound occurs when
applying or releasing the EPB, however,
this does not indicate a malfunction.
If the EPB is not used for long periods,
an automatic inspection of the system is
performed while the vehicle is parked.
An operation sound can be heard,
however, this does not indicate a
problem.
When the EPB is applied and the
ignition is switched OFF, an operation
sound can be heard, however, this does
not indicate a problem.
The brake pedal may move while the
EPB is being applied or released,
however, this does not indicate a
problem.
If the EPB switch is continually pulled
while driving the vehicle, the EPB will
be applied and the EPB warning beep
will be activated. When the switch is
released, the EPB is released and the
beep stops.
If the EPB is applied with the ignition
switched off or in ACC, the brake system
warning light in the instrument cluster
and the indicator light in the switch may
turn on for 15 seconds.
When running the vehicle through an
automatic car wash, it may be necessary
to switch the ignition off with the
parking brake released depending on
the type of automatic car wash.
When applying the EPB
The EPB can be applied regardless of the
ignition switch position.
Securely depress the brake pedal and pull
up the EPB switch.
The EPB is applied and the brake system
warning light and the EPB switch
indicator light turn on.
Refer to Warning/Indicator Lights on page
4-23.
When releasing the EPB
The EPB can be released while the
ignition is switched ON or the engine is
running. When the EPB is released, the
brake system warning light and the EPB
switch indicator light turn off.

Page 217 of 624

NOTE
The BSM will operate when all of the following conditions are met:
The ignition is switched ON.
The BSM OFF indicator light in the instrument cluster is turned off.
The vehicle speed is about 10 km/h (6.3 mph) or faster.
The BSM will not operate under the following circumstances.
The vehicle speed falls below about 10 km/h (6.3 mph) even though the BSM OFF
switch indicator light is turned off.
The shift lever (manual transa xle)/selector lever (automatic transaxle) is shifted to
reverse (R) and the vehicle is reversing.
The turning radius is small (making a sharp turn, turning at intersections).
In the following cases, the BSM warning indication/warning light turns on and operation
of the system is stopped. If the BSM warning indication/warning light remains
illuminated, have the vehicle inspected at an Authorized Mazda Dealer as soon as
possible.
Some problem with the system including the BSM warning indicator lights is detected.
A large deviation in the installation position of a radar sensor (rear) on the vehicle has
occurred.
There is a large accumulation of snow or ice on the rear bumper near a radar sensor
(rear). Remove any snow, ice or mud on the rear bumper.
Driving on snow-covered roads for long periods.
The temperature near the radar sensors (rear) becomes extremely hot due to driving for
long periods on slopes during the summer.
The battery voltage has decreased.
Under the following conditions, the radar sensors (rear) cannot detect target objects or it
may be difficult to detect them.
A vehicle is in the detection area at the rear in an adjacent driving lane but it does not
approach. The BSM determines the condition based on radar detection data.
A vehicle is traveling alongside your vehicle at nearly the same speed for an extended
period of time.
Vehicles approaching in the opposite direction.
A vehicle in an adjacent driving lane is attempting to pass your vehicle.
A vehicle is in an adjacent lane on a road with extremely wide driving lanes. The
detection area of the radar sensors (rear) is set at the road width of expressways.

Page 269 of 624

Do not use the front bumper to push other vehicles or obstructions such as when pulling
out of a parking space. Otherwise, the radar sensor (front) could be hit and its position
deviated.
Do not remove, disassemble, or modify the radar sensor (front).
For repairs, replacement or paint work around the radar sensor (front), consult an
Authorized Mazda Dealer.
Do not modify the suspension. If the suspension are modified, the vehicle's posture could
change and the radar sensor (front) may not be able to correctly detect a vehicle ahead or
an obstruction.
NOTE
Under the following conditions, the radar sensor (front) may not be able to detect vehicles
ahead or obstructions correctly and each system may not operate normally.
The rear surface of a vehicle ahead does not reflect radio waves effectively, such as an
unloaded trailer or an automobile with a loading platform covered by a soft top,
vehicles with a hard plastic tailgate, and round-shaped vehicles.
Vehicles ahead with low vehicle height and thus less area for reflecting radio waves.
Visibility is reduced due to a vehicle ahead casting off water, snow, or sand from its tires
and onto your windshield.
The trunk/luggage compartment is loaded with heavy objects or the rear passenger
seats are occupied.
Ice, snow, or soiling is on the front surface of the front emblem.
During inclement weather such as rain, snow, or sand storms.
When driving near facilities or objects emitting strong radio waves.
Under the following conditions, the radar sensor (front) may not be able to detect vehicles
ahead or obstructions.
The beginning and end of a curve.
Roads with continuous curves.
Narrow lane roads due to road construction or lane closures.
The vehicle ahead enters the radar sensor's blind spot.
The vehicle ahead is running abnormally due to accident or vehicle damage.
Roads with repeated up and down slopes
Driving on poor roads or unpaved roads.
The distance between your vehicle and the vehicle ahead is extremely short.
A vehicle suddenly comes close such as by cutting into the lane.
To prevent incorrect operation of the system, use tires of the same specified size,
manufacturer, brand, and tread pattern on all four wheels. In addition, do not use tires
with significantly different wear patterns or tire pressures on the same vehicle (Including
the temporary spare tire).
If the battery power is weak, the system may not operate correctly.

▼Tire Pressure Monitoring System
Initialization
In the following cases, system
initialization must be
performed so that the
system operates normally.
A tire pressure is adjusted.
Tire rotation is performed.
A tire or wheel is replaced.
The battery is repl aced or completely
drained.
The tire pressure monitoring system
warning light is illuminated.
Initialization method
1. Park the car in a sa fe place and firmly
apply the parking brake.
2. Let the tires cool, then adjust the tire pressure of all four (4) tires to the
specified pressure indicated on the tire
pressure label located on the driver's
door frame (door open).
Refer to Tires on page 9-10.
3. Switch the ignition ON.
4. Press and hold the tire pressure monitoring system set switch and
verify that the tire pressure monitoring
system warning light in the instrument
cluster flashes twice and a beep sound
is heard once.

Operating Tips
Operate the climate control system with
the engine running.
To prevent the battery from being
discharged, do not leave the fan control
dial/switch on for a long period of time
with the ignition switched ON when the
engine is not running.
Clear all obstructions such as leaves,
snow and ice from the hood and the air
inlet in the cowl grille to improve the
system efficiency.
Use the climate control system to defog
the windows and dehumidify the air.
The recirculate mode should be used
when driving through tunnels or while
in a traffic jam, or when you would like
to shut off outside air for quick cooling
of the interior.
Use the outside air position for
ventilation or windshield defrosting.
If the vehicle has been parked in direct
sunlight during hot weather, open the
windows to let warm air escape, then
run the climate control system.
(With A/C switch)
Run the air conditioner about 10
minutes at least once a month to keep
internal parts lubricated.
Have the air conditioner checked before
the weather gets hot. Lack of refrigerant
may make the air conditioner less
efficient.
The refrigerant specifications are
indicated on a label attached to the
inside of the engine compartment. If the
wrong type of refrigerant is used, it
could result in a ser ious malfunction of
the air conditioner. Consult a
professional, government certified
repairer for the inspection or repair
because a special device is required for
the air conditi oner maintenance.
For details, consult an Authorized
Mazda Dealer.
